A brief overview of Responsibilities:
- Conduct a psychosocial assessment as part of the comprehensive assessment within 5 days of admission to the hospice program. This includes emotional, social, financial, and environmental resources and identifying appropriate psychosocial problems, interventions, and goals for the patient's plan of care.
- Participate in IDG meetings and the development of the patient's plan of care. Reviewing and updating the plan of care as often as necessary
- Obtaining physician's orders for services, as necessary
- Observe, record, and report changes in the patient's emotional and social factors that are being affected by the patient's illness his/her need for care, and his/her response to treatment.
- Reporting any changes in the emotional, social, or financial condition of the patient or family to the attending physician;
- Maintain and submit written clinical records as deemed by the Agency, including the initial evaluation, the care plan, and daily notes.
- Evaluate the patient's and family's response to, and effectiveness of, the medical social work intervention.
- Confirm, every week, the scheduling of visits with the patients' Case Managers to facilitate coordination of other staff visits.
- Participate in IDG and QAPI meetings and activities.
- If the patient/family declines Social Work services, the Social worker continues to offer support to the IDG in its care of the patient and to monitor the patient/caregiver's evolving needs.
- Assess the patient's/ family members' ability to cope with the patient's death.
- Help patients to utilize the resources of their families and the community.

Qualifications:
- Master of Social Work (MSW) degree from a school of social work accredited by the Council on Social Work Education
- At least one year of Hospice experience is preferred.
- The ability to communicate well, both verbally and in writing.
